第四章 开始链接 Web镇 之旅

1、Dir:获得当前目录的文件清单。

2、Cd:进入另外一个目录。“..”也代表上溯一个目录。

3、Pwd:显示当前你所在的目录。

4、put<filename>传送指定文件到服务器。

5、get<filename>从服务器接收指定的文件到你的电脑。

6、SFTP(secure file transfer protocol,安全文件传输协议)是FTP  的更安全版本,工作原理相同。在购买前应确保你的FTP应用程序支持SFTP.

7WS_FTP(http://www.ipswitch.com/products/file-transfer.asp)测试版本免费,专业版收费。

8、在浏览器中输入的地址叫做URL(uniform resource locators,统一资源定位符);URL是一个全球性地址,用于定位网上的资源包括HTML页、音频、视频,以及其他形式的网上内容。另外,为了指定资源的位置,URL同时也包含用于接收资源的协议名。

9、HTTP是超文本传输协议(Hypertext transfer protocol).

10、绝对路径是服务器用于定位你要求的文件的。

11、使用相对路径来链接你的本地网页,使用URL来链接其他网站的页面。

12、file协议浏览器从你的电脑中读取文件时用。有件很重要的事要注意,在文件中输入URL要三个斜线,而不是像HTTP那样的两个斜线,这样来记,如果你删去一个HTTP URL的网站名,同样也会有三条斜线留下。

13、<a>元素中有个叫做title的属性,<head>中使用的叫做<title>,它们有共同的名字,因为它们是相关的——通常我们建议title的值应该和你链接的网页上的<title>元素值一致。

<a href="mission.html"   title="Read more about Starbuzz Coffee's important mission">our Mission</a>

14、完善链接HeadFirst 指南

这是些完善链接所要记住的技巧:

  1. 让链接标签简短些。不要用整个句子或者大段文字来做链接标签。通常来说,几个词就好了。在title属性内添加附加信息。
  2. 注意链接标签要有提示性,绝不要使用像“click here (点击这里)” “this page(这一页)”这样无意义的标签。用户会先尝试从网页中寻找链接,然后再浏览网页。所以,提供有意义的链接会增进网页的可用性,阅读链接,并以此来测试你的网页,它们有意义吗?或者你需要通读它周围的文字吗?
  3. 避免把链接紧挨在一起:链接靠得太近的话及户不易区别。

15、<a>元素有两种作用:跳跃性,从一个页面到另外一个页面;但它还可以在页面中设置登录点,或者链接的目的地。

16、从一个网页链接到“chai“ 目标锚,<a href=”index.html#chai”>See Chai Tea</a>

17、目标锚的主要好处是链接到比较长的页中的特定位置,以便浏览者不用滚动页面来寻找。

18、目标锚(<a>和id属性)的目的只是标识页中的位置,而不是创建链接。所以没有必要特殊显示。

19、在相同的页面中的链接到顶部的目标锚,<a href =”#top” > Back to top</a>

20、在<a>元素中 添加target 属性来告诉浏览器使用不同的窗口。

要点:

21、通常将网页发布到网上的最佳途径是找一家主机代理商。

22、域名是一个独一无二的名字,像amazon.com或者starbuzzcoffee.com,都是用来标识网站的。

23、主机代理商可以为你的创建一个或者多个Web服务器。服务器名字通常是“www”.

24、FTP(File Transfer Protocol)文件传输协议,是一种把网页和内容传送到服务器上的常用的方法。

25、FTP应用程序,例如用于Mac的Fetch或者用于Windowsr的WS_FTP,它们提供图形用户界面让FTP的使用更加简单。

26、URL统一资源定位符,或者叫网址,用于标识网络上的资源。

27、通常URL由一个协议、一个网站名到资源的绝对路径组成。

28、HTTP是一种用于在Web服务器和浏览器之间的传送网页的请求/响应协议。

29、浏览器用文件协议从你的电脑中读取网页。

30、绝对路径是从目录到文件的路径。

31、“index.html”和”default.htm”都是默认页面。如果你只指定了目录而没有文件名,Web服务器会寻找默认页面返回给浏览器。

31、可以在<a>元素的href属性中使用相对 路径或者URL链接到其他网页。要链接到自己的网站的其他页面。最好还是使用相对 路径,对外部链接则使用URL.

31、使用id属性在页面中创建目标锚在“#”后边跟目标锚id,用以链接到页面的特定位置。

32、要提高可读性,使用title属性提供对<a>元素中的链接的描述。

33、使用target属性在新窗口中打开链接,同时target属性可能会给使用不同设备和浏览器的用户带来问题。        

posted @ 2013-05-11 09:25  景莉  阅读(205)  评论(0编辑  收藏  举报